    Not really.
    If you mean the modern age = the Premier League
    In the 26 seasons since the Premier league was formed there have been 6 different winners (Man Utd, Chelsea, Arsenal, City, Blackburn and Leicester)
    In the 26 seasons before the Premier League was formed I think there were 7 different winners (Villa, Forest, Liverpool, Everton, Derby, City and Leeds)

    So not a great deal of difference really
